# Artifact Signing — Retrying Failed Exports

Scope: Quillbox export pipeline. Failed exports may be retried up to three times; each retry produces a new artifact hash, so prior signatures are invalid by design. Retries reuse the original build inputs, verified by checksum before signing. Manual retries require two-person approval logged in the export ledger. No unsigned artifact reaches the mirror. All retried artifacts are re-signed with the key below.

deploy key for kahag-kagaf: bky9_uLYdkfG6Z

## Step 3: Adopt the pinning policy

As of this cycle, Lattermill services must pin all direct dependencies to exact versions. Ranges are banned; the resolver rejects them at build time. Transitive deps stay lockfile-managed. Exceptions require a waiver from the Ironvale platform group and expire in 30 days. Update each service's policy file before the freeze. The enforcer expects the following configuration values.

settings of fahag-haduf:
[ulaox]
port = 8443
region = south-2
host = ulaox.lumiccorp.internal
timeout_ms = 500
retries = 8

Heads up: if the Lintrock baseline file in the Quarrow repo drifts from main, CI fails with a "stale baseline" error even when the code is fine. Quick fix is to regenerate the baseline on a clean checkout and re-push. If a customer build is blocked, confirm the failing run matches the token below before escalating.

build token for yadug-yagag: htk21_c863c33eb8b82c0c9c152

The Glyphward vendoring pipeline fetches licensed font binaries from our internal mirror, never from upstream foundries directly. Each fetch is authenticated, logged, and checksum-verified before fonts enter the build artifact. Reviewers should confirm the mirror enforces scope restrictions on this credential. The mirror's current service key appears immediately below.

app token of fajop-fahif = qvz4-AnML